All About The Ball
<p>Why does the Major League baseball - the baseball itself -seem to change from season to season, even from game to game? One of the world’s leading experts on the baseball itself joins Injury Territory to explain why.</p> <p>This week, Will Carroll sits down with Dr. Meredith Wills, independent baseball researcher, materials scientist, and the foremost authority on MLB baseball construction and manufacturing. Dr. Wills has spent years dissecting thousands of baseballs, documenting inconsistencies in weight, seam height, drag, coefficient of restitution, and manufacturing tolerances that directly affect home runs, spin rate, pitching performance, and player health. In this in-depth interview, she explains what we’ve learned about the baseball, why inconsistency remains such a challenge, what MLB has done to address it, and what still needs to change. If you’ve ever wondered why the ball “feels different,” this conversation provides the science behind one of baseball’s biggest ongoing controversies.</p> <p>Before the interview, Will breaks down the latest MLB injury news, including why young flamethrowers Jacob Misiorowski and Cam Schlittler are wisely using the All-Star break to recover and reset after heavy early-season workloads. Yankees and Stars
<p>The New York Yankees’ second half may come down to two superstars getting back on the field.</p> <p>This week on Injury Territory, Will Carroll breaks down the latest injury concerns surrounding Aaron Judge and Giancarlo Stanton. How serious are their injuries? What do the medical details tell us about their timelines? And can the Yankees realistically contend if either slugger misses significant time? We examine the biomechanics, recovery outlooks, and roster implications that could shape the American League playoff race.</p> <p>We also discuss finger injuries affecting two of baseball’s brightest young talents: Nick Kurtz and top prospect Konnor Griffin. Hand and finger injuries can dramatically affect grip strength, bat speed, throwing accuracy, and long-term development. We explain why these seemingly small injuries often have outsized consequences for hitters and fielders alike.</p> <p>Then we shift from the field to the front office with a fascinating conversation featuring Will General, Director of Marketing for the Nashville Stars. How do you build excitement for a Major League Baseball franchise that doesn’t exist yet? How do you create a brand that feels inevitable before the first pitch is ever thrown? Will explains how the Nashville Stars have built momentum through storytelling, community engagement, distinctive merchandise, and a deep connection to baseball history and Nashville’s culture.
